This research service provides a strategic analysis of the implications of shale gas development in South Africa. The research service explores the market drivers, restraints, and challenges from a cost benefit perspective pertaining to both the environment and the economy. Key focus is based on implications of shale gas in South Africa's power generation sector and how to benchmark shale gas as a feedstock in the nation's energy matrix. The research service provides a market development analysis that historically tracks milestones in the emergence of the South African shale gas market. The research service is designed to be a pre-market outlook at the potential implications of the development of the shale gas market in South Africa.
